Andreou winery was founded almost 27 years ago in 1995 by Andreas Andreou.

Volcanic Soils Nourish the Winery

Our winery is located geographically next to the Methana peninsula, which is famous for its active volcano and thermal baths. Most of our vineyards, however, are located in the volcanic soils of Methana.

An Experienced Winemaker

Since 2010, the estate has been taken over by his son, Nektarios Andreou, who has equipped the winery with new modern machinery and gave renewed vigor to the company.

Nektarios Andreou is a winemaker and oenologist, he is also a graduate of WSET® level 2.

Within four years of dealing with quality bottled wine, we have received
excellent reviews from wine connoisseurs and we have won
28 awards (T.I.W.S.C, Decanter, IWSC and Olymp awards).
